You’re working with a dairy brand who is adding new ice cream flavors as part of their offerings. They’d like to use mobile in-app advertising, but they want to be sure that these ads direct their audience to the in-app landing page for the new ice cream. Which tool in Campaign Manager 360 is the right one for this objective?

  • Custom links
  • Deep links
  • Landing page links
  • Targeting links

 

Explanation:

Deep links are the correct tool for this objective because they enable advertisers to direct users to specific content within a mobile app rather than just launching the app’s homepage. By using deep links, the dairy brand can ensure that their mobile in-app ads lead directly to the landing page for the new ice cream flavors, providing a seamless user experience. This approach not only enhances user engagement by taking them straight to the relevant content but also increases the likelihood of conversions, as users can immediately access the information and promotions related to the new ice cream offerings.

Your agency just acquired a new client, a chain of import automotive dealers across different regions. To help get things started, you’ll need to set up their Campaign Manager 360 network so they’re able to separate each dealer location while also having a comprehensive view of their company.

What kind of framework will you need to permit this kind of differentiation?

  • You’ll need to create separate child advertisers beneath the parent advertiser.
  • You’ll need to create two parent advertisers beneath a single Campaign Manager 360 network.
  • You’ll need to create two separate placements beneath the parent advertiser.
  • You’ll need to create separate campaigns beneath the parent advertiser.

 

Explanation:

You’ll need to create separate child advertisers beneath the parent advertiser because this structure allows for distinct management and reporting for each dealer location while still being organized under a single parent advertiser. By setting up child advertisers for each location, the agency can tailor campaigns, track performance, and analyze data specific to each dealer, all while maintaining an overarching view of the entire chain’s activities within the Campaign Manager 360 network. This approach enables better differentiation and targeted marketing strategies for each individual dealership, leading to more effective advertising outcomes.
